Steve,

I'd love to, but the price I'm finding on just the axle-back for the AC Schnitzer is ~$4,900, the mid-pipe is $1,200, and the diffuser is another ~$1,500 for the M Performance version.

The diffuser is about the same price I paid 3 years ago, the exhaust has definitely gone up - Think it was about 5K canadian installed.
When I got the car 3 years ago I went a little nuts making it how BMW should have built it - changed out all the Cerium Grey for black M parts, added the carbon splitter on the front, carbon side mirror covers and carbon rear diffuser and the exhaust change. Also added the 669M wheels for summer tires and the 668s the car came with I use in the winter. I had an Eisenmann on my 540 but when I did the long tube headers I took it off and sold it. Bought a nice 3.5” twin tip Vibrant stainless muffler (13 lbs) for less than $200. With the extra $$ from the sale of the Eisenmann I bought a TIG welder and stainless pipe to install the muffler.
